Let Y1, Y2, . . . , Yn be independent and identically distributed random variables such that for

0 < p < 1, P(Yi = 1) = p and P(Yi = 0) = 1 p.

(a) Find a sufficient statistic for p.

(b) Find the ML estimator

p of p.

(c) Find the ML estimator

of = p(1 p).

(d) Give a MVUE for p.
